Methods of Sedation Dental Care



Exploring the numerous strategies of sedation dentistry can substantially boost your oral experience. You'll find that various methods deal with your distinct requirements and convenience degrees.

One typical method is marginal sedation, where you're conscious however loosened up, usually achieved via nitrous oxide, also called chuckling gas. This method permits you to continue to be calm during procedures while still being alert sufficient to reply to your dental practitioner.

Modest sedation, on the other hand, might include dental sedatives, making you sleepy yet not completely subconscious. This alternative can be ideal for longer treatments or if you're specifically anxious.

What to Expect Throughout Therapy



When you arrive for your sedation dentistry visit, the process will certainly start with a detailed assessment to discuss your medical history and any kind of issues you might have. This step guarantees that the sedation method selected is safe and reliable for you.

Your dental expert will describe the procedure and address any kind of concerns to help you feel comfortable.

Next, you'll get the sedation, which could be laughing gas, dental sedatives, or IV sedation, depending on your requirements. You'll really feel kicked back and comfortable, enabling your dental professional to perform the required therapies without discomfort.

Throughout the treatment, you might feel sluggish or perhaps sleep, but you'll still be carefully kept track of by the dental group. They'll ensure your important indicators remain stable throughout the therapy.

When the treatment is full, you'll be taken to a recovery area where you can rest until the sedation disappears.

It is very important to have a buddy or relative with you to drive you home, as you may still feel dazed.
